Search breadth is not search quality. For Palm Beach, compare no more than five candidates at a time using the same fields: qualification, scope, location, jurisdiction, language, total cost, privacy, availability, crisis limits, and date verified.
Before a disclosure in Palm Beach, write what could change during the first 72 hours: shelter, money, transport, childcare, work, healthcare, devices, documents, and community access. If several depend on the same people, build alternatives before turning doubt into an announcement.
Schedule contact before motivation appears. Put two specific interactions on the calendar, then record whether each one leaves you steadier, pressured, energized, or depleted. Belonging should become observable rather than idealized.
For a mixed-belief household, separate private conviction from shared decisions. Money, children, holidays, schooling, and extended-family contact need negotiated rules; internal belief does not require a household vote.
